12-02-97 Corestates Spectrum, Philadelphia, PA 1: Buried Alive-> Down With Disease, Makisupa Policeman-> Chalk Dust Torture, Ghost, The Divided Sky, Dirt-> Taste, The Star Spangled Banner 2: Mike's Song-> Simple*-> Dog Faced Boy-> Ya Mar**-> Weekapaug Groove, Bouncing Around the Room, Character Zero E: Ginseng Sullivan, Sample in a Jar *With extended jam, with a Trey/Page duet (fooling around with tempo). *"No Grand Pa" instead of "No Good Pa" and "Play it Leo for Grandpoodie," said Trey. Supposedly Phish had had a party with family members (including Trey's grandpa and father) this day, to celebrate "Slip Stitch and Pass" going gold. |
